ONOS LLDP Packet Vulnerability Leading to Private Key Exposure

Vulnerability

A vulnerability in the Link Layer Discovery Protocol (LLDP) packets used in ONOS version 2.7.0 allows attackers to obtain private keys through a brute-force attack. Exploitation of this vulnerability involves creating and sending crafted LLDP packets.

Impact

Successful exploitation allows attackers to retrieve private keys, which could potentially be used to compromise cryptographic operations or authentication mechanisms.
